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Event Storming : reprenez le contrôle de votre ...

Event Storming : reprenez le contrôle de votre produit

Marion Lecerf
ATAM21

Esprit Agile

December 12, 2021
Tweet

More Decks by Esprit Agile

Other Decks in Technology

Transcript

  1. PRODUIT 16.18.15.4.21.9.20 2021 PRODUIT 16.18.15.4.21.9.20 EVENT STORMING : REPRENEZ LE

    CONTRÔLE DE VOTRE PRODUIT Marion LECERF, Coach Produit
  2.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Qu’est-ce que c’est

    ? Créé par Alberto Brandolini, cet atelier vise à modéliser votre domaine métier en équipe. C’est surtout un moyen de se poser ensemble (équipe produit, développeurs, experts métier, parties prenantes) afin de s’aligner. Là où le User Story Mapping modélise l’interface utilisateur d’un point de vue du PO (la partie visible de l’iceberg pour vos utilisateurs), l’Event Storming modélise votre produit d’un point de vue du système (la partie cachée de l’iceberg, ce qui le fait fonctionner). Cet atelier vous donne les clés pour rapprocher vos acteurs et prendre de meilleures décisions Produit, d’autant plus s’il comprend beaucoup de règles métier.
  3.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Quand l’utiliser ?

    Quand vous avez besoin d’accorder, d’harmoniser, le point de vue de différents acteurs sur ce qui se déroule dans la réalité sur un sujet. L'Event Storming est une grande conversation autour d’un processus rendu palpable pour : - Faire émerger un réel échange aboutissant à une compréhension commune - Accorder la vision des différents acteurs sur la réalité de votre produit via un processus concret sur une ligne de temps (= ce qui se déroule dans la vraie vie) - Cartographier la connaissance en travaillant sur les modèles mentaux Son résultat demeure éphémère, le processus continue à évoluer et ne se réduit pas aux choix proposés durant la séance.
  4.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Que peut-il initier

    ? - Une meilleure compréhension par chaque acteur de son rôle et du processus, voire des prises de conscience - Un rapprochement entre acteurs en cassant les silos - De meilleures prises de décision Produit en rendant l’implicite explicite - Un travail sur le processus lui-même pour l’alléger, l’équilibrer, le renforcer
  5.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Comment ça marche

    : les grands principes - Positionner tous les évènements, commandes, acteurs, données et dépendances sur une ligne de temps - Etape 1 : Positionner les évènements en orange - Etape 2 : Positionner les commandes utilisateur ou système en bleu - Etape 3 : Placer les acteurs du processus en jaune - Etape 4 : Ajouter les éventuelles datas en vert - Etape 5 : Placer en rouge les dépendances, les risques ou les interrogations
  6.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Le scénario d’aujourd’hui

    : Vous êtes un acteur du e-commerce français et de la “slow fashion” Vous vendez exclusivement en ligne une gamme de vêtements éthiques, durables et fabriqués en France Chaque modèle est produit par batch donc en quantité limitée. Plusieurs batchs de modèles sont produits par an en fonction de l’appétence client. Objectif de l’atelier : modéliser une partie de votre site e-commerce Évidemment dans la vraie vie, vous allez modéliser tout ou partie de votre produit, cela sera riche et bien plus complexe avec toutes vos règles métier !
  7.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Etape 1 :

    Positionner les événements en orange sur la ligne de temps Un événement est un fait ou quelque chose de pertinent qui a lieu avec un sens métier. Les évènements vont être les éléments centraux : ils sont décrits avec un verbe au participe passé (ex : “commande validée”). Les écrire au passé aide à faire de ces éléments des marqueurs temporels sur la ligne de temps : ils contiennent un impact, une action, qui sont achevés. Délimiter le début et la fin : quel est le premier évènement du processus que nous souhaitons observer, faire émerger, et le dernier. Vous balisez le point de départ et le point d’arrivée. Pensez toujours à votre storytelling, vous racontez l’histoire de votre processus.
  8.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Etape 2 :

    Positionner les commandes en bleu sur la ligne de temps Une commande représente une action en y suggérant l’intention avec un verbe à l’infinitif. Ce sont des actions qui permettent le déclenchement d’un événement (ex : “Payer la commande”). Les commandes sont souvent les conséquences d’actions d’utilisateurs ou de systèmes externes (comme représenter un concept de développement ou juste le temps qui passe). La commande est toujours placée devant l’événement qu’elle déclenche sur la ligne de temps.
  9.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Etape 3 :

    Positionner les acteurs en jaune sur la ligne de temps Les acteurs sont des catégories spécifiques d’utilisateurs. Ce sont les acteurs qui déclenchent les commandes (ex : Le client). Placez donc les acteurs sur les post-it bleu de commande (se limiter aux acteurs principaux). Etape 4 : Positionner les datas en vert sur la ligne de temps Placez les données clés (limitez-vous aux données essentielles pour ne pas perdre le cap de l’exercice), par exemple “Nombre d’articles dans le panier et prix total”
  10.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Etape 5 :

    Placer en rouge les dépendances, les risques ou les interrogations Faites émerger sur une ligne qui surplombe la ligne de temps les adhérences ou les risques. En général, on représente toutes les dépendances auxquels est soumis le processus. A cette étape il est conseillé de reprendre son storytelling : racontez-vous les événements afin de vous assurer que tout est représenté comme dans la vraie vie.
  11. PRODUIT 16.18.15.4.21.9.20 2021 L’EVENT STORMING 5.22.5.14.20 19.20.15.18.13.9.14.7 Et enfin… Cet

    atelier est un atelier simple, efficace, qu’il est peu probable de rater et qui fait émerger beaucoup de choses. Il peut être mené de manière très macro, mais aussi de façon micro. Et après, qu’est ce qu’on fait de tout cela ? - Cela peut initier une base de User Story Mapping - Un système Kanban - Une liste de tous les produits techniques liés au produit, des dépendances externes, des goulots d’étranglements - Identifier le niveau de qualité du processus : si on a trop de bugs, si c’est le chaos, cet atelier permet de lister les risques mais aussi les désaccords - Initier une refonte, une simplification de tout ou partie du système